Некоторые способы, которые используют разработчики видеоигр, чтобы создать систему обучения без потери интереса игрока:
- Использование интерактивного обучения. habr.com Игроку интереснее знакомиться с игровыми механиками на практике. habr.com Вместо того чтобы объяснять правила на словах, лучше позволить игроку действовать самому. habr.com
- Адаптивная сложность. synergy.ru Разработчики настраивают сложность в зависимости от уровня навыков игрока. synergy.ru Если игрок испытывает трудности, можно предложить дополнительные подсказки или облегчить задачу. synergy.ru
- Встраивание обучения в игровой процесс. synergy.ru Нужно показывать, как новые навыки и механики применяются в различных игровых ситуациях. synergy.ru
- Использование разных методов обучения. synergy.ru Разработчики применяют визуальные подсказки, аудио-инструкции, интерактивные элементы, а не только текст. synergy.ru Важно учитывать различные стили восприятия информации. synergy.ru
- Создание системы вознаграждений. synergy.ru Это могут быть бонусы, достижения, поощрения. synergy.ru Они мотивируют игроков и поддерживают их интерес. synergy.ru
- Использование концепции оптимального уровня сложности. dtf.ru Задача должна быть достаточно сложной, чтобы оставаться интересной, но при этом достижимой. dtf.ru Когда обучение слишком простое, игроки теряют интерес. dtf.ru
- Использование подсказок, которые вписываются в эстетику или мир игры. render.ru Например, текстовые подсказки можно вписать в препятствия. render.ru
В идеале обучение должно быть не менее интересным, чем остальные части игры. render.ru